site stats

Strcat buffer overflow

WebAccepted answer. strcat () appends the characters from one string to another string. The target string is modified. So strcat (str1, str2) modifies str1 to also contain the contents of … WebThe buffer in that place is stack-allocated and has 1024 bytes. While it's theoretically possible to overflow that buffer it's highly unlikely. Do not understand me wrong, I agree …

Simple Strcat Buffer Overflow - community.synopsys.com

Web30 May 2024 · What is Buffer Overflow? It is an unusual behavior when a program attempts to write more amount of data than the buffer’s size to buffer. As a result of this, the … Web7 Jan 2024 · Buffer overflow due to strlen, strcpy, strcat. I'm new to secure code review. I know that strlen will calculates the length until it finds a null character. This is a part of a … chicago white sox script font https://fritzsches.com

source code - Buffer overflow due to strlen, strcpy, strcat ...

Web21 Aug 2012 · strcat/strncat functions have no place in good C code. Anyway, your code is still broken, since you are trying to use strcat functions on uninitialized buffer x. You need … Web28 Jan 2024 · Buffer Overflow example - strcpy. Practicing and learning buffer overflows by example. I have a question of why a particular buffer overflow is not working with strcpy … Web3 Feb 2024 · Problem with strcpy (): The strcpy () function does not specify the size of the destination array, so buffer overrun is often a risk. Using strcpy () function to copy a large character array into a smaller one is dangerous, but if the string will fit, then it will not be worth the risk. If the destination string is not large enough to store the ... chicago white sox scrubs

Buffer Overflow example - Information Security Stack Exchange

Category:Segmentation Fault when removing and renaming 2 text files in C

Tags:Strcat buffer overflow

Strcat buffer overflow

Simple Strcat Buffer Overflow - community.synopsys.com

Webstrcat also has a stack buffer overflow error, as it modified the buffer associated with first parameter. Try entering 2 strings that are twelve-charaters each. Task 1 Modify the program so that it only reads the 10 chars for the strings. Modify the string1 array (buffer) so that has enough space to hold the concantinated result. Web5 Sep 2012 · Modified 4 years, 2 months ago. Viewed 42k times. 16. According to an article I just read, the functions printf and strcpy are considered security vulnerabilities due to …

Strcat buffer overflow

Did you know?

Web18 Nov 2024 · A buffer overflow occurs when a program or process tries to store more data in a buffer (or some temporary data storage area) than that buffer was intended to hold. … Web18 Mar 2024 · 1. Using strncpy with strlen (arg1) is not only pointless. It is worse than that. It not only does not provide any extra check, it actively omits the terminating 0 byte as it is …

Webstrcat(buf, "\a"); Expand Post. Static Analysis Tool (SecureAssist) BUF SIZE; Coverity +3 more; Like; Answer; Share; 4 answers; 58 views; pshriva (Employee) ... Actually, coverity tool not capture this buffer overflow defects. Expand Post. Like Liked Unlike Reply. User16287393945608005131 (Customer) 2 years ago. cov-analysis-linux64-2024.12 ... Web12 Aug 2024 · Simple Strcat Buffer Overflow. Sort by: Top Posts. Filter Feed Refresh this feed. Skip Feed. 1 Items. User16287393945608005131 (Customer) asked a question. August 12, 2024 at 5:34 AM. Coverity static analysis can't identify simple strcat buffer overflow. #define BUF_SIZE 32 char buf[BUF_SIZE] = {0}; int i;

WebTranscribed Image Text: Which functions in C are vulnerable to buffer overflow? strcpy strcat Expert Solution. Want to see the full answer? Check out a sample Q&A here. See Solution. Want to see the full answer? See Solutionarrow_forward Check out a sample Q&A here. View this solution and millions of others when you join today! WebThe standard library function strcat appends a source string to a target string. If you do not check the size of the source string then you cannot guarantee that appending the data to …

Web缓冲区溢出(buffer overflow),是针对程序设计缺陷,向程序输入缓冲区写入使之溢出的内容(通常是超过缓冲区能保存的最大数据量的数据),从而破坏程序运行、趁著中断之际并获取程序乃至系统的控制权。 中文名 缓冲区溢出 外文名 buffer overflow 相关视频 查看全部 目录 1概念 2危害 3攻击 原理 漏洞 4实验分析 5预防措施 6防范方法 保护 编写安全的代码 缓 …

WebMore specific than a Base weakness. Variant level weaknesses typically describe issues in terms of 3 to 5 of the following dimensions: behavior, property, technology, language, and … google how to make google my homepageWeb22 Mar 2016 · An experiment on buffer overflow. This is a c program on windows showing a example of buffer overflow. Knowledge backgroud. When a function is called,the parameters of it and a address will be pushed in to the stack.This address(let us call it RET) points to a instruction which will be executed next if the function call didn't happen.Then … chicago white sox screensaverWeb*str (larger_string[]) into buffer[] until a null character is found on the string. As we can see buffer[] is much smaller than *str. buffer[] is 16 bytes long, and we are trying to stuff it with 256 bytes. This means that all 250 [240] bytes after buffer in the stack are being overwritten. google how to make chicken saladWebPrevent the use of known dangerous functions and APIs in effort to protect against memory-corruption vulnerabilities within firmware. (e.g. Use of unsafe C functions - strcat, strcpy, … chicago white sox season recordsWeb7 Feb 2024 · The strcopy and strcat functions copy a string into a buffer and append the contents of one buffer onto another, respectively. These two exhibit the unsafe behavior … google how to play born to runWebMore Buffer Overflow Targets Heap management structures used by malloc() URL validation and canonicalization • If Web server stores URL in a buffer with overflow, then attacker … google how to play folsom prison bluesWeb14 Apr 2024 · 版本:V3.2Beta. LMS调测 基本概念. LMS全称为Lite Memory Sanitizer,是一种实时检测内存操作合法性的调测工具。LMS能够实时检测缓冲区溢出(buffer overflow),释放后使用(use after free) 和重复释放(double free), 在异常发生的第一时间通知操作系统,结合backtrace等定位手段,能准确定位到产生内存问题的代码 ... google how to make brownies